Oklahoma Statutes

§ 66-190 — Blocking vehicular traffic at railroad intersections –

Oklahoma·Title 66 Railroads

Limits – Exceptions - Penalties.

A.As it is immediately necessary for the safety and welfare of the people, no railcar shall be brought to rest in a position which blocks vehicular traffic at a railroad intersection with a public highway or street for longer than ten (10) minutes.
B.Municipalities, county sheriffs and the Oklahoma Highway Patrol shall have the authority to issue a citation to any person or corporation that violates a provision of this section. Such person or corporation shall be subject to a fine of up to One Thousand Dollars ($1,000.00) for each violation.
